โœ… Daily The Hindu Vocabulary | 22.03.2023

1. CHAOTIC (ADJECTIVE): (เค…เคฐเคพเคœเค•): disorderly 
Synonyms: disordered, disorganized 
Antonyms: orderly 
Example Sentence: 
The political situation in the country was chaotic. 

2. BRUTALITY (NOUN): (เคจเคฟเคฐเฅเคฆเคฏเคคเคพ): savagery 
Synonyms: cruelty, viciousness 
Antonyms: gentleness 
Example Sentence: 
Brutality against civilians shouln't be tolerated. 

3. INCUR (VERB): (เค…เคชเคจเฅ‡ เคŠเคชเคฐ เคฒเฅ‡เคจเคพ): suffer 
Synonyms: sustain, experience 
Antonyms: avoid 
Example Sentence: 
I will pay any expenses that have been incurred. 

4. MUTUAL (ADJECTIVE): (เคชเคพเคฐเคธเฅเคชเคฐเคฟเค•): reciprocal 
Synonyms: reciprocated, requited 
Antonyms: detached 
Example Sentence: 
A partnership should be based on mutual respect and understanding. 

5. HOSTILITY (NOUN): (เคถเคคเฅเคฐเฅเคคเคพ): antagonism 
Synonyms: bitterness, malevolence 
Antonyms: friendliness 
Example Sentence: 
There is too much hostility towards all outsiders. 

6. CONSTERNATION (NOUN): (เคฌเฅ‡เคšเฅˆเคจเฅ€): dismay 
Synonyms: perturbation, anxiety 
Antonyms: satisfaction 
Example Sentence: 
To her consternation her car didnโ€™t start. 

7. UNFORTUNATE (NOUN): (เค–เฅ‡เคฆเคœเคจเค•): regrettable 
Synonyms: inappropriate, unsuitable 
Antonyms: tactful 
Example Sentence: 
His unfortunate remark silenced everyone. 

8. APPREHENSION (NOUN): (เคถเค‚เค•เคพ): anxiety 
Synonyms: angst, alarm 
Antonyms: confidence 
Example Sentence: 
He felt sick with apprehension. 

9. SECONDARY (ADJECTIVE): (เค…เคชเฅเคฐเคงเคพเคจ): subordinate 
Synonyms: lesser, lower 
Antonyms: primary 
Example Sentence: 
Luck plays a role, but it's ultimately secondary to local knowledge. 

10. DISENGAGE (VERB): (เค›เฅเคกเคผเคพเคจเคพ): remove 
Synonyms: detach, disentangle 
Antonyms: attach 
Example Sentence: 
I disengaged his hand from mine.

โœ… Daily The Hindu Vocabulary | 23.03.2023

1. VIGILANCE (ADJECTIVE): (เคœเคพเค—เคฐเฅ‚เค•เคคเคพ): surveillance 
Synonyms: attentiveness, attention 
Antonyms: inattentiveness 
Example Sentence: 
Security duties that demand long hours of vigilance. 

2. EXORBITANT (ADJECTIVE): (เค…เคคเฅเคฏเคงเคฟเค•): extortionate 
Synonyms: excessive, sky-high 
Antonyms: reasonable 
Example Sentence: 
Some hotels charge exorbitant rates for phone calls. 

3. CONCRETE (ADJECTIVE): (เค เฅ‹เคธ): definite 
Synonyms: specific, firm 
Antonyms: vague 
Example Sentence: 
I haven't got any concrete proof of the killing. 

4. DISBURSE (VERB): (เคตเฅเคฏเคฏ เค•เคฐเคจเคพ): pay out 
Synonyms: lay out, spend 
Antonyms: claim 
Example Sentence: 
$67 million of the pledged aid had already been disbursed. 

5. INTRUSIVE (ADJECTIVE): (เคนเคธเฅเคคเค•เฅเคทเฅ‡เคช เค•เคฐเคจเฅ‡ เคตเคพเคฒเฅ‡): intruding 
Synonyms: invasive, obtrusive 
Antonyms: low-key 
Example Sentence: 
The reporter asked an intrusive question. 

6. REPARATION (NOUN): (เคฎเคฐเคฎเฅเคฎเคค): amends 
Synonyms: restitution, redress 
Antonyms: impairment 
Example Sentence: 
The courts required a convicted offender to make financial reparation to his victim. 

7. PREVALENCE (NOUN): (เคชเฅเคฐเคธเคพเคฐ): currency 
Synonyms: generality, pervasiveness 
Antonyms: uncommonness 
Example Sentence: 
The prevalence of sunlight led to a restriction of the windows. 

8. DISCREET (ADJECTIVE): (เคตเคฟเคšเคพเคฐเคถเฅ€เคฒ): careful 
Synonyms: circumspect, cautious 
Antonyms: indiscreet 
Example Sentence: 
We made some discreet inquiries. 

9. DEFUSE (VERB): (เคถเคพเค‚เคค เค•เคฐเคจเคพ): reduce 
Synonyms: lessen, diminish 
Antonyms: heighten 
Example Sentence: 
The scheme taught officers how to defuse potentially explosive situations. 

10. DIFFUSE (ADJECTIVE): (เคฌเคฟเค–เคฐเคพ เคนเฅเค†): diffused 
Synonyms: scattered, dispersed 
Antonyms: concentrated 
Example Sentence: 
The diffuse community which centred on the church.
